What does simonize mean?
Simonize means (transitive) To polish to a high sheen with a wax-like substance..
Pronunciation varies by accent · verb
(transitive) To polish to a high sheen with a wax-like substance..
Remember those days? The way Biff used to simonize that car? The dealer refused to believe there was eighty thousand miles on it.
Night after night I had to play rummy with Dr. Lutz, and on Sundays I helped him to watch and simonize his Auburn.
